UK ETA for UAE Travellers in 2026: £20, Two Years, and Who Still Needs a Full Visa

The grace period is over and the fee has gone up. But the bigger question is whether the ETA applies to you at all - and for most UAE residents it does not.

By HudHudTrip Travel Desk 4 min read ✓ Last verified 24 August 2026 EN AR

Short answer

If you hold an Emirati passport you need a UK Electronic Travel Authorisation before you fly. It costs £20, lasts two years or until your passport expires, and covers unlimited trips of up to six months each. If you live in the UAE on an Indian, Pakistani, Filipino or Egyptian passport, the ETA is not for you – you still need a full UK visitor visa, and your residence visa changes nothing.

The UK’s Electronic Travel Authorisation is now fully enforced. The grace period that let people board without one ended on 25 February 2026, and the Home Office has said there are no plans for another. On 8 April 2026 the fee rose from £16 to £20.

That is the easy part. The part that catches people out at Dubai and Sharjah airports is who the scheme applies to.

The ETA is a nationality scheme, not a residency scheme

An ETA is the digital permission that replaced visa-free entry for nationalities the UK already trusted to arrive without a visa. It is not a lighter version of a visa, and it is not available to people who would otherwise need one.

The UAE was included in the first rollout, so Emirati passport holders moved from “no paperwork” to “£20 and a form”. For the large majority of UAE residents, who hold a passport from a country that has always required a UK visitor visa, nothing has changed – and applying for an ETA instead of a visa will simply waste your money and your trip.

You hold What you need for a UK holiday Cost
UAE passport Electronic Travel Authorisation £20, valid 2 years
Indian passport, UAE resident Standard Visitor visa Full visa fee and biometrics
Pakistani passport, UAE resident Standard Visitor visa Full visa fee and biometrics
Filipino passport, UAE resident Standard Visitor visa Full visa fee and biometrics
Egyptian passport, UAE resident Standard Visitor visa Full visa fee and biometrics
British or Irish passport Nothing

The authoritative check is the UK government’s own tool at gov.uk/check-uk-visa. Run it per traveller, per passport. If a family is travelling on two different passports, they may need two different documents.

What the ETA actually gives you

ETA at a glance

  • Fee: £20, since 8 April 2026
  • Validity: two years, or until your passport expires – whichever comes first
  • Entries: unlimited within that period
  • Stay: up to six months per visit
  • Tied to: the passport you applied with. New passport means new ETA

Because it is linked to the passport rather than to a trip, an ETA obtained for a December weekend in London still covers a business trip the following autumn. That makes it worth applying early rather than the night before you fly.

The mistakes that cost people their flights

Applying with the wrong passport. Dual nationals must travel on, and apply with, the same document. Arriving on a passport that does not carry the ETA is treated as arriving without one.

Renewing a passport and forgetting. The ETA dies with the passport it was issued against. Renew the passport, reapply.

Assuming UAE residency helps. It does not. This is the same principle covered in our guide to what a UAE residence visa does and does not get you: entry rules follow the passport.

Leaving it to the airport. Approval is usually quick but is not guaranteed to be instant, and airlines check before boarding. Apply at least a few days out.

Frequently asked questions

How much does the UK ETA cost in 2026?

£20. The fee rose from £16 on 8 April 2026.

Do UAE residents need a UK ETA?

Only if they hold a passport from an ETA-eligible country, such as the UAE itself. UAE residents holding Indian, Pakistani, Filipino or Egyptian passports are not eligible for an ETA and need a full UK Standard Visitor visa. Residency in the UAE does not change the requirement.

How long is a UK ETA valid?

Two years, or until the passport it is linked to expires, whichever is sooner. It allows unlimited journeys with stays of up to six months each.

Is there still a grace period for arriving without an ETA?

No. The grace period ended on 25 February 2026 and the UK government stated it has no plans for additional grace periods. Airlines check for a valid ETA before boarding.

Do I need a new ETA if I renew my passport?

Yes. The ETA is tied to the passport it was issued against, so a new passport requires a new application.
